Prep Time: 20 Minutes
Oven Temperature: 400 Degrees Fahrenheit
Baking Time: 40 Minutes
Servings: 6
Cheesy Jalapeno Potato Skins Ingredients:
6 Idaho Potatoes
1 Jalapeno
1 Small Onion
1/2 – 1 Teaspoon Salt
1/2 – 1 Teaspoon Ground Black Pepper
1 Cup Shredded Cheddar Cheese
Cheesy Jalapeno Potato Skins Instructions:
1. First thing to do, is to Prepare the Potatoes. Bake the Potatoes in the Oven or Cook them in the Microwave until Soft. After the Potatoes are done, set aside to let Cool. After the Potatoes are cool, cut the potatoes in Half lengthwise. Then Scoop out all the Potato Meat, Make sure to keep a Layer of Potato on the Skin. Put the gutted Potato Skins on a Baking Sheet.
2. Next Step, Sprinkle Salt and Black Pepper Evenly on all the Potato Skins. Now add the Shredded Cheddar Cheese to each Potato Skin, Filling them to almost the Top.
3. Now you need to Prepare the Onions and Jalapenos. Dice up a Small Onion, making them in to Small Chunks. Then Dice up the Jalapeno in to Small Chunks. Sprinkle Diced up Onions on Top of all the Potato Skins and then Add the Diced Jalapenos on Top.
TIP: We Leave in our Seeds, But if you want Less Spice, Take out the Seeds!
4. PreHeat the Oven at 400 Degrees F. Bake the Cheesy Jalapeno Potato Skins for 40 Minutes or until Crispy.
Serve with your choice of Sauce, We like our Creamy Dijon Taco Yogurt Dip which is Displayed on the Plate Above!
